#d8c8d1 color RGB value is (216,200,209). #d8c8d1 color name is Custom Color color.

#d8c8d1 hex color red value is 216, green value is 200 and the blue value of its RGB is 209. Cylindrical-coordinate representations (also known as HSL) of color #d8c8d1 hue: 0.91, saturation: 0.17 and the lightness value of d8c8d1 is 0.82.

The process color (four color CMYK) of #d8c8d1 color hex is 0.00, 0.07, 0.03, 0.15. Web safe color of #d8c8d1 is #cccccc. Color #d8c8d1 contains mainly PINK color.

About #D8C8D1 Custom Color

#D8C8D1 (Custom Color) is a pink-based color with RGB values of 216, 200, 209. This color belongs to the pink color family and can be used in various design applications including web design, graphic design, interior design, and branding projects.

When working with #d8c8d1, designers often pair it with complementary colors to create visual contrast, or use analogous colors for a more harmonious palette. The shades (darker versions) and tints (lighter versions) shown above provide a monochromatic color scheme that works well for creating depth and hierarchy in designs.

For web development, #d8c8d1 can be implemented using various CSS color formats including hexadecimal (#d8c8d1), RGB (rgb(216, 200, 209)), HSL (hsl(326, 17%, 82%)), or CMYK for print projects. The web-safe equivalent of this color is #cccccc, which ensures consistent display across older browsers and devices.
